pow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/ HTML, JavaScript, VBScript, CSS [игнор отключен] [закрыт для гостей] / блочные ссылки
25 сообщений из 29, страница 1 из 2
блочные ссылки
    #37949402
SysUtilster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Нормально ли делать ссылки блочными и менять им размеры? Например <a href="#" style="display: block; width: 100px; height: 50px;">Link</a>.
...
Рейтинг: 0 / 0
блочные ссылки
    #37949403
Seegile
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Да.
...
Рейтинг: 0 / 0
блочные ссылки
    #37949516
SysUtilster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
А как выровнять текст по центру? Чтото не получается ничего.. vertical-align: middle; не работает.
Код: html
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
<html>

<head>

<style type="text/css">
a{display: block;
height: 50px;
width: 100px;
vertical-align: middle;
border: 1px 1px 1px 1px solid black;
text-decoration:none;}
</style>

</head>

<body>

<a href="#" class="a">link</a>

</body>
</html>




Хочу что бы ссылка была кликабельна не только на тексте..
location.href не будет работать без JS. Вот собстна и думаю целый день чего делать..
Блочные элементы в <a> пихать не прикольно.. Есть решение?
...
Рейтинг: 0 / 0
блочные ссылки
    #37949518
Фотография ILL HEAD
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
display: block;
height: 50px; padding-top: 15px;
width: 100px;
vertical-align: baseline;
border: 1px 1px 1px 1px solid black;
text-decoration:none;
text-align: center;
...
Рейтинг: 0 / 0
блочные ссылки
    #37949520
SysUtilster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
ILL HEAD, в опере непонятно. После текста будто что-то есть..
...
Рейтинг: 0 / 0
блочные ссылки
    #37949523
Фотография ILL HEAD
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
по рисунку не видно косяка
снизу чтоли?

зы: vertical-align: baseline; - не нужна
...
Рейтинг: 0 / 0
блочные ссылки
    #37949525
SysUtilster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
ILL HEAD, да.. в ИЕ6 нормально, а в опере какой-то баласт внизу..
...
Рейтинг: 0 / 0
блочные ссылки
    #37949526
Фотография ILL HEAD
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
опера - говнобраузер )
больше паддингтоп сделать значит надо для оперы
...
Рейтинг: 0 / 0
блочные ссылки
    #37949527
Edd.Dragon
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ILL HEADопера - говнобраузер )
больше паддингтоп сделать значит надо для оперы
Ну если учитывать, что паддинг - это никак не средство выравнивания, то можно прямо сказать HTML - говноязык.
...
Рейтинг: 0 / 0
блочные ссылки
    #37949528
SysUtilster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
ILL HEAD, мне клиентам так и говорить за Оперу?
с padding-top отступ больше, вместе с этим и кнопка больше, а это нифига не по плану..
...
Рейтинг: 0 / 0
блочные ссылки
    #37949529
Фотография ILL HEAD
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Edd.Dragon,

предложи другой вариант
а опера на лицо
...
Рейтинг: 0 / 0
блочные ссылки
    #37949538
Фотография ILL HEAD
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
еще вариант
со скриптом
ссылки не будет. будет поведение на клик по диву
...
Рейтинг: 0 / 0
блочные ссылки
    #37949540
SysUtilster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
ILL HEAD, <div onclick="location.href='#'">?
...
Рейтинг: 0 / 0
блочные ссылки
    #37949545
Edd.Dragon
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ILL HEADEdd.Dragon,

предложи другой вариант
а опера на лицо

Это вроде не опера:




Дъявол, как обычно в деталях. Правы оба браузера. И оба могут нарисовать одинаково, если их заставить (в данном случае, одинаково неудовлетворительно для нас). Но говно Опера, да.
...
Рейтинг: 0 / 0
блочные ссылки
    #37949546
Edd.Dragon
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Кстати, моя Опера еще говнянее:



Потому что, так нельзя:
Код: css
1.
border: 1px 1px 1px 1px solid black;
...
Рейтинг: 0 / 0
блочные ссылки
    #37949549
SysUtilster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Edd.Dragon,
Код: css
1.
border: 1px solid black;
...
Рейтинг: 0 / 0
блочные ссылки
    #37949554
Edd.Dragon
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вопросами полнейшей кросс-браузерности давно не интересуюсь, потому проверить на старичках возможности нет. В современных должно прокатить так:

Код: html
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">

<head>
	<title></title>

<style type="text/css">
a {
	width: 100px;
	line-height: 50px;
	height: 50px; 

	display: block;
	text-align: center;

	text-decoration:none;
	border: 1px solid black;
}

</style>

</head>

<body>
	<a href="#" class="a">link</a>
</body>

</html>



Можно и без доктайпа.
Не сказать, что выровненено до пикселя, но это уже особенности метрик шрифта.
...
Рейтинг: 0 / 0
блочные ссылки
    #37949555
Edd.Dragon
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
SysUtilsterEdd.Dragon,
Код: css
1.
border: 1px solid black;


Ну разумеется. Просто это одна из тех опечаток, которые не сразу бросаются в глаза, а запустив код и увидев отсутствие бордюра (при его наличии в IE), действительно начинаешь верить в то, что Опера говно, пока не разберешься )))
...
Рейтинг: 0 / 0
блочные ссылки
    #37949581
Seegile
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Edd.Dragon, Вот спасибо!
...
Рейтинг: 0 / 0
блочные ссылки
    #37949756
IDVsbruck
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
SysUtilsterILL HEAD, мне клиентам так и говорить за Оперу?
Я говорю. Прокатывает.
...
Рейтинг: 0 / 0
блочные ссылки
    #37949796
Фотография skyANA
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
О, вижу тут профессионалы собрались :)
Код: html
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
<!DOCTYPE HTML>
<html>
  <head>
    <style>
      a {
        border: solid 1px black;
        display: block;
        height: 50px;
        line-height: 50px;
        text-align: center;
        width: 100px;
      }
    </style>
  </head>
  <body>
    <a href="#">Link</a>
  </body>
</html>
...
Рейтинг: 0 / 0
блочные ссылки
    #37949799
Seegile
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
В Опере косяк. Почему так?
Код: html
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html>
	<head xmlns="http://www.w3.org/1999/xhtml" lang="ru" xml:lang="ru">
		<style type="text/css">
			#div1{border: 1px solid red; width: 100px; height: 50px; float: left;}
			#div2{border: 1px solid yellow; width: 100px; height: 50px;}
			#div3{border: 1px solid blue; width: 200px; height: 50px; clear: left;}
		</style>
	</head>

	<body>
		<div id="div1">001</div>
		<div id="div2">002</div>
		<div id="div3">003</div>
	</body>
</html>
...
Рейтинг: 0 / 0
блочные ссылки
    #37949808
Фотография skyANA
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
SeegileВ Опере косяк.Не только в Опере
SeegileПочему так?А как?

Может так?
Код: html
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
<!DOCTYPE html>
<html>
<head xmlns="http://www.w3.org/1999/xhtml" lang="ru" xml:lang="ru">
  <style type="text/css">
    #div1 {
      border: 2px solid red;
      float: left;
      height: 50px;
      width: 100px;
    }

    #div2 {
      border: 2px solid yellow;
      display: inline-block;
      height: 50px;
      width: 100px;
    }

    #div3 {
      border: 2px solid blue;
      height: 50px;
      width: 204px;
    }
  </style>
</head>
<body>
  <div id="div1">001</div>
  <div id="div2">002</div>
  <div id="div3">003</div>
</body>
</html>
...
Рейтинг: 0 / 0
блочные ссылки
    #37949811
Seegile
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
skyANA, в ИЕ6 не косячит.
...
Рейтинг: 0 / 0
блочные ссылки
    #37949814
Фотография skyANA
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Seegile, ну тогда для ИЕ6 используйте свои стили, а для других браузеров мои :)
...
Рейтинг: 0 / 0
25 сообщений из 29, страница 1 из 2
Форумы / HTML, JavaScript, VBScript, CSS [игнор отключен] [закрыт для гостей] / блочные ссылки
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]